كيفية استخدام وظيفة vba ppmt؟

تم إدراج وظيفة VBA PPMT في الفئة المالية لوظائف VBA. عند استخدامه في التعليمات البرمجية لـ VBA، يمكنك حساب مبلغ الدفعة الأساسية لمصروف أو استثمار . بكلمات بسيطة، كل قرض واستثمار له سعر فائدة ويساعدك PPMT على حساب المبلغ الأصلي فقط، أي بدون إضافة جزء الفائدة (من المبلغ).

بناء الجملة

PPmt (المعدل، لكل، Nper، Pv، [Fv]، [مستحق])

الحجج

  • السعر : سعر الفائدة للفترة.
  • بواسطة : رقم الفترة التي ترغب في احتساب الفائدة لها (يجب أن يكون بين 1 وNper).
  • Nper : عدد فترات سداد القرض أو الاستثمار.
  • PV : القيمة الحالية للاستثمار أو القرض.
  • [FV] : القيمة المستقبلية للقرض/الاستثمار [هذه وسيطة اختيارية وإذا تم حذفها، فإن VBA الافتراضي هو 0].
  • [مستحق] : يحدد ما إذا كان الدفع مستحقًا في بداية الفترة أو نهايتها، استخدم 0 لنهاية الفترة و1 لبداية الفترة [هذه وسيطة اختيارية وإذا تم حذفها، يأخذ VBA نهاية الفترة بشكل افتراضي] .

مثال

لكي تفهم عمليًا كيفية استخدام وظيفة VBA PPMT، عليك الاطلاع على المثال أدناه حيث قمنا بكتابة كود vba باستخدامها:

example-vba-ppmt-function
 Sub example_PPMT() Range("A9").Value = PPmt(0.08 / 12, 1, 5 * 12, 98000) End Sub

في الكود أعلاه استخدمنا PPMT لحساب الجزء الرئيسي من الدفعة للشهر الأول من الاستثمار لأننا استخدمنا 1 في القيمة الاسمية (الفترة) وفي النتيجة عادت -1333.75 في النتيجة.

تعليقات

  • إذا كانت قيمة Per تساوي 0 أو > Nper، فسيقوم VBA بإرجاع خطأ وقت التشغيل بقيمة 5.

اضف تعليق

لن يتم نشر عنوان بريدك الإلكتروني. الحقول الإلزامية مشار إليها بـ *